Background:

RRR is an upcoming Indian Telugu-language period action film written and directed by S. S. Rajamouli. The film features the lead roles of N. T. Rama Rao Jr., Ram Charan, Alia Bhatt, and Olivia Morris. D. V. V. Danayya produces the movie under the banner of DVV Entertainment. The film was scheduled to release on October 13, 2021, in theaters worldwide.
